There are many small differences in between wrought and cast light weight aluminum alloys, such as that cast alloys can consist of much more considerable quantities of other steels than wrought alloys. However one of the most noteworthy distinction between these alloys is the manufacture process with which they will most likely to supply the end product. Besides some surface area treatments, cast alloys will exit their mold and mildew in nearly the specific solid type desired, whereas wrought alloys will undergo a number of adjustments while in their solid state.

Die casting is the name provided to the process of producing complicated steel parts through use of molds of the component, also understood as dies. It creates even more elements than any kind of other procedure, with a high level of precision and repeatability. There are 3 sub-processes that fall under the group of die casting: gravity die casting (or long-term mold and mildew casting), low-pressure die casting and high-pressure die spreading.

No matter of the sub-process, the die spreading procedure can be damaged down right into six steps. After the purity of the alloy is evaluated, dies are created. To prepare the dies for spreading, it is necessary that the dies are clean, so that no deposit from previous manufacturings continue to be. After cleansing, the ejection lubrication is related to the die to guarantee a smooth release.

The pure metal, also referred to as ingot, is included to the heating system and maintained the molten temperature level of the steel, which is then moved to the shot chamber and injected right into the die. The stress is then maintained as the steel strengthens - Foundries in Missouri. Once the steel solidifies, the cooling procedure begins


The thicker the wall surface of the part, the longer the cooling time since of the quantity of interior steel that also requires to cool. After the part is completely cooled, the die halves open and an ejection mechanism presses the element out. Following the ejection, the die is closed for the next shot cycle.

The flash is the added product that is cast throughout the procedure. This should be cut Full Article off using a trim tool to leave simply the main component. Deburring removes the smaller pieces, called burrs, after the cutting process. The component is brightened, or burnished, to give it a smooth finish.

Today, top manufacturers use x-ray screening to see the whole inside of parts without reducing into them. To get to the finished item, there are 3 key alloys utilized as die spreading product to choose from: zinc, light weight aluminum and magnesium.


Zinc is one of the most secondhand alloys for die casting due to its lower price of raw materials. Its deterioration resistance likewise allows the components to be long long-term, and it is one of the a lot more castable alloys due to its lower melting factor - Casting Foundry.
